Re: First Job

when you say graduating, from highschool or post-secondary?
high-school u can aim for a starter retail job...
post-secondary you can aim for office reception etc...
but not matter what you gotta pay your dues before you get a higher paying job..
you just have to work your way up...
and u have to think that considering you have no work experience and you are getting paid higher than minimum, u probably have to work damn hard because your boss would expect more from you since u are getting paid more..
i know alot of people that worked at superstore as their first job, easy job, good pay and benefits
and you wanna work at a place you'll enjoy at least for a year or so... it never looks good on a resume when you work for a few months then quit... unless it was at playland, but then that's a different story...
go look at craig's list, sometimes parents are looking for a tutor for elementary school kids.. that's a good first job if u are good w. kids
